Boysenberry in perfume: dark fruit with sweet-tart tension

Boysenberry recalls a blend of dark berries with juicy sweetness and lightly tart freshness. It feels fuller than many pale fruits without necessarily becoming heavy or syrupy.

Fresh contrast or soft berry depth

Citrus, green notes and aromatic herbs bring out the tart fresh side. Vanilla, musk, amber and woods make boysenberry softer, while spices or darker flowers support its deeper character.

Frequently Asked Questions

How does boysenberry smell compared with raspberry?

Boysenberry often feels darker, fuller and slightly more tart. Raspberry tends to seem brighter and more sparkling, though it can also be sweet and juicy.

Which notes pair well with boysenberry?

Citrus, green herbs, vanilla, musk, amber, woods, spices and darker flowers all pair well with boysenberry.

Can boysenberry appear in a fresh perfume?

Yes. Citrus, green or aromatic notes highlight its juicy and lightly tart side.

Are boysenberry perfumes always gourmand?

No. The note can feel dessert-like in sweet blends, but it can also add fruity contrast to fresh, floral or woody perfumes.
